The Jeep Patriot 2.4 with a Bailey Discovery Mercury with an actual weight of 1110 kg is in general a good match and suitable for all journeys on all kinds of roads.

The motor preformance of the Jeep is in general fairly good. And also the weight of the Bailey with a normally distributed User Payload (200 kg in the caravan and 200 kg in the car including passengers), is very good.

  • The towing limit of the Jeep is more than sufficient (check this in your vehicle documents).
  • If you passed your driving test after 1 January 1997, a B driving license is enough.
  • Weight ratio between the laden caravan and the loaded car is 64%. Common in the UK: the weight ratio between the laden caravan and the kerbweight of the car is 71%.
  • The chance of snaking is small even at higher speeds.
  • Recommended noseweight is 70 kg.
  • Stability and safety score to compare is 215 points.

If the caravan starts to snake you should reduce your speed and slow down directly! Lift your feet off the accelerator and brake gradually. Hold the steering wheel into a fixed position.

Dave reviewed a Jeep Patriot 2.4:

"Jeep tows my Bailey really well apart from in top gear as any incline will have you going down the box. 20-25 mpg towing using LPG beats any diesel in terms of costs."
